Grammar usage guide and real-world examplesUSAGE SUMMARY
The phrase "combination of characters"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when referring to a specific arrangement or grouping of letters, numbers, symbols, or other elements, often in contexts like passwords, codes, or strings in programming. Example: "To create a secure password, use a combination of characters, including uppercase letters, lowercase letters, numbers, and special symbols."

Expert writing Tips
Best practice
When instructing users to create passwords, specify the types of characters to include in the "combination of characters", such as uppercase letters, lowercase letters, numbers, and symbols.
Common error
Do not use "combination of characters" when you specifically mean a word or a name; reserve this phrase for instances where the characters are intentionally varied and not meant to form a recognizable word.

More alternative expressions(6)
Phrases that express similar concepts, ordered by semantic similarity:
character string
This alternative is a more concise term often used in technical contexts, especially in computer science and programming, to refer to a sequence of characters.
character sequence
This alternative emphasizes the order of characters, which can be important in certain contexts, like data processing or cryptography.
string of symbols
Using "symbols" broadens the scope beyond just letters and numbers to include any kind of symbolic representation.
arrangement of symbols
Focuses on the specific order or pattern in which the symbols are presented.
sequence of letters
Restricts the focus to alphabetic characters only, appropriate if the context excludes numbers or symbols.
concatenation of symbols
This phrase emphasizes the joining or linking of multiple symbols together in a series.
character composition
This alternative is suitable when describing how different characters are put together to form a whole.
symbol arrangement
This term highlights the deliberate structuring or ordering of symbols within a given system or context.
alphanumeric string
This alternative narrows the field specifically to letters and numbers combined in a sequence.
code
This alternative is a more general term that refers to a system of symbols used to represent something else.
FAQs
How can I use "combination of characters" in a sentence?
You can use "combination of characters" when referring to a specific arrangement or grouping of letters, numbers, symbols, or other elements. For example, "The password requires a strong "combination of characters" to ensure security."
What is another way to say "combination of characters"?
Alternatives include "character string", "character sequence", or "string of symbols", depending on the specific context and the type of characters involved.
What makes a "combination of characters" secure for a password?
A secure "combination of characters" typically includes a mix of uppercase and lowercase letters, numbers, and special symbols. The longer and more random the "combination of characters", the harder it is to crack.
How does the concept of "combination of characters" relate to cryptography?
In cryptography, a "combination of characters" is often used to create keys or ciphers. The complexity and randomness of this "combination of characters" directly impacts the strength and security of the encryption.
